The Founding Story: From Garage Startup to Industry Pioneer  
Bently Nevada’s roots trace back to 1956, when Don Bently—an engineer with experience in aerospace eddy-current sensing at North American Aviation’s Rocketdyne division—recognized the untapped potential of this technology beyond aircraft controls. Leaving the aerospace industry and abandoning his doctorate, Bently launched Bently Scientific Company from his Berkeley, California garage, selling eddy-current products via mail order. At the time, eddy-current sensors were niche tools, but Bently envisioned their ability to solve a critical industrial problem: measuring vibration in high-speed rotating machinery directly, rather than inferring it from casing vibrations (a method prone to inaccuracies, especially for machines with fluid bearings).  


In 1961, Bently relocated his 3-person team to Minden, Nevada, renaming the company Bently Nevada Corp and incorporating it in the state. This move marked a turning point: Bently shifted from vacuum tube-based designs to solid-state components, becoming the first to transistorize eddy-current sensor technology and make it commercially viable for industrial use. Early on, the company’s non-contacting displacement sensors were used primarily in laboratories, but Bently’s vision extended further. He coined the term “Proximitor” to describe his proximity monitors and expanded the product line to include transducers, portable test equipment, and eventually, full machinery protection systems—transforming the business from a mail-order operation to a trusted industrial partner.



Revolutionizing Machinery Monitoring: The Eddy-Current Probe Breakthrough  
Don Bently’s most significant innovation was the commercial eddy-current proximity probe—a device that changed the landscape of industrial condition monitoring. Unlike traditional contact-based sensors or casing vibration measurements, this non-contacting technology directly observes the motion of a machine’s rotating shaft (the primary source of vibration in most turbomachinery). Here’s how it works: the probe generates an alternating magnetic field, which induces eddy currents in a conductive target (e.g., a metallic shaft). Changes in the target’s position alter these eddy currents, and the probe translates this interaction into precise displacement data—often measuring distances as small as thousandths of an inch.  


This breakthrough addressed a longstanding industrial challenge: for machines with fluid bearings (common in large compressors, turbines, and generators over 1,000 HP), casing vibrations do not accurately reflect shaft motion due to damping and stiffness properties. The Bently probe’s direct shaft measurement became the gold standard, and in 1970, the American Petroleum Institute (API) formally adopted it as the required device for factory acceptance testing of centrifugal compressors. Today, eddy-current proximity probes remain the preferred method for assessing vibration and mechanical health in critical rotating equipment, a testament to Bently Nevada’s role in defining industry best practices.

Key Products and Technologies: Protecting Assets Across Industries  
Bently Nevada’s product portfolio has evolved to meet the changing needs of industrial operations, with a focus on scalability, accuracy, and proactive maintenance. Two standout offerings illustrate its technical leadership:  


1. The 3500 Vibration Monitoring System  
Launched in 1995 and still sold (in updated generations) as of 2020, the **Bently Nevada 3500 Vibration Monitoring System** is a cornerstone of the company’s product line. Designed to reduce non-critical shutdowns and nuisance alarms, this system delivers continuous, online monitoring of rotating machinery—critical for industries where unplanned downtime can cost millions. Key features include:  
- Software Configurability: Virtually all operations are customizable, eliminating the need for specialized hardware for different functions and simplifying spare parts management.  
- Space Efficiency: Fits twice as many monitoring channels in the same rack space as previous systems, cutting installation costs by saving cabinet space.  
- Flexible Mounting: The 19” EIA rail-mount, panel-cutout-mount, and bulkhead-mount racks adapt to diverse industrial environments.  
- Robust Power and Connectivity**: The 3500/15 power supply includes line noise filters and supports global AC/DC voltage sources, while Ethernet-enabled communication links the system to plant control systems.  
- Intuitive Alerts: Individual alarm/danger settings and real-time amplitude readings for each channel enable operators to act quickly on anomalies.  

The 3500 system also integrates with Bently Nevada’s condition-monitoring software via the Rack Interface Module (RIM), and data can be displayed on existing HMIs (with a software update) or a dedicated 3500/94 VGA Display—ensuring accessibility for on-site teams.  


2. Rotordynamics Research and Diagnostic Services  
Beyond hardware, Bently Nevada’s leadership extends to advancing the science of machinery health. In 1981, Don Bently founded the **Bently Rotordynamics Research Corporation (BRDRC)**—a pure research entity focused on understanding rotating machinery behavior, modeling techniques, and malfunction diagnostics. BRDRC made pivotal contributions to the field, including:  
- Improved insights into fluid-induced instabilities and shaft crack behavior.  
- New data visualization tools like “full spectrum plots” and “acceptance region trend plots.”  
- Enhancement of rotordynamic equations with the variable lambda (λ), which quantifies fluid circumferential velocity ratios.  

These findings were published in technical journals and integrated into Bently Nevada’s products and services. Today, the company’s team of machinery diagnostic engineers helps customers interpret vibration data, identify issues like misalignment or bearing wear, and implement corrective actions—turning raw data into actionable insights for proactive maintenance.



Global Growth and Strategic Evolution  
Bently Nevada’s journey from a small Nevada startup to a global brand is marked by strategic expansion and adaptability:  
- Geographic Reach: By 1969, the company opened its first international office in the Netherlands, followed by locations in Ohio, Louisiana, and eventually 100+ offices in 42 countries by 2002.  


- Acquisitions and Integration: In 2002, Don Bently sold the company to GE Energy for $600–900 million (by then, it had 2,100 employees and $235 million in global sales). It later became part of GE Oil and Gas, and in 2017, merged into Baker Hughes, a GE company (BHGE). In 2019, GE reduced its stake below 50%, and BHGE rebranded as Baker Hughes Company—an independent energy technology firm—with Bently Nevada remaining a core business.  


- Facility Investment: In 2001, Bently Nevada opened a $30 million, 283,000-square-foot headquarters in Minden’s Bently Science Park (incorporating bricks from historic local sheep barns). The building was engineered to withstand an 8.0-magnitude earthquake, reflecting the company’s commitment to resilience.  

Today, Bently Nevada employs over 1,400 people worldwide, with facilities in nine countries and more than four million sensors installed globally—the largest base of permanently mounted transducers and monitoring channels in the industry.



Industrial Impact: Keeping Critical Sectors Running  


Bently Nevada’s technology is indispensable across industries where rotating machinery is the backbone of operations:  
- Oil and Gas: From offshore platforms to refineries, its sensors and monitoring systems track pump, compressor, and turbine health, preventing leaks, explosions, and costly shutdowns.  


- Power Generation: In fossil fuel, nuclear, and renewable plants, the 3500 system and eddy-current probes monitor turbine blades, generators, and boilers, ensuring efficient energy output and safety.  
- Manufacturing, Mining, and Water Treatment: The company’s solutions protect motors, conveyors, and pumps, minimizing downtime and optimizing productivity in sectors where reliability directly impacts profitability.
